Kristina
4eee7cd6ef
[web] rm annual-prices-monthly-rates split test ( #26727 )
...
* [web] rm annual-prices-monthly-rates split test
- rm monthly rates treatment
- rm unused translations
- rm unused supporting functions
- rm unused styles
GitOrigin-RevId: 5901853245cd9b01ee9e4774154d29ae8f5fcae5
2025-07-03 08:06:13 +00:00
Jakob Ackermann
7c92e0719c
[web] small tweaks for display of deleted projects in admin panel ( #26747 )
...
* [web] display project expiry date and badge
Co-authored-by: Alex Bourdin <alex.bourdin@overleaf.com >
* [web] redirect admins to deleted project page
* Expiration badge tweaks
* [web] fix frontend tests
---------
Co-authored-by: Alex Bourdin <alex.bourdin@overleaf.com >
GitOrigin-RevId: 42dafb5e4e3e781c87fa26092ea9b3400f471bb8
2025-07-03 08:05:03 +00:00
Tim Down
ebb2cff2af
Merge pull request #26697 from overleaf/td-custom-logo-sp
...
Restore custom logo feature on SP project dashboard
GitOrigin-RevId: c3ceafa8756968bfbb92f3fca22889e11a39dc40
2025-07-02 08:06:01 +00:00
Rebeka Dekany
1950585514
Improve selectors to reduce flaky E2E tests ( #26413 )
...
* Use the leadingIcon prop instead of spacing
* Remove duplicated ID
* Make the alt text to be empty since image is decorative
* Make switcher input visually hidden
The switcher's input previously used 'pointer-events: none', which prevented proper interaction in the test. It replaces that hack.
* Add accessibilityLabel to the info icon that is actually a clickable link
* Use more specific selectors
* It should display
* Use more specific selectors
* Use more specific selectors
GitOrigin-RevId: a555d96cf972d06dd5432f44a23b02355cedcd94
2025-06-27 07:34:51 +00:00
Rebeka Dekany
99e580047c
Improve green link colour contrast on the marketing pages ( #26461 )
...
* Fix visited link colour
* Udpdate green link colors for the marketing pages
* Use the semantic color variables
GitOrigin-RevId: c53240cbd6f3608031d6e98db8203fe7bb414a9b
2025-06-27 07:34:46 +00:00
Mathias Jakobsen
77d5c8fa64
Merge pull request #26555 from overleaf/dp-error-logs-header-tweaks
...
Small fixes to new error log entry headers
GitOrigin-RevId: 1ed2fcc7ce1210b3bf4e330c079ba6d5166580d6
2025-06-26 08:05:18 +00:00
Mathias Jakobsen
e562e3d1bf
Merge pull request #26399 from overleaf/mj-ide-co-branding
...
[web] Editor redesign: Add cobranding logo to toolbar
GitOrigin-RevId: 9f9138bb4ebc2cc7d39e38f8bee77c7fbde8b781
2025-06-26 08:05:06 +00:00
Domagoj Kriskovic
fda96b2fdf
Add promo notifications for AI assist ( #26514 )
...
* Add promo notifications for AI assist
* format pug
GitOrigin-RevId: 8895145e1e5dcd8e28f29bf2601a4bd21456a407
2025-06-25 08:05:37 +00:00
Tim Down
de1ab31bfd
Merge pull request #26469 from overleaf/td-bs5-sp-ce-register
...
Migrate SP/CE registration page to Bootstrap 5
GitOrigin-RevId: 5e99a6a091d725ea3ab54e7cf6a4d1ea4f6bfab6
2025-06-24 08:05:28 +00:00
Tim Down
19dc71f414
Merge pull request #26456 from overleaf/td-limit-browser-translate-non-react-icons
...
Prevent browser translation of icons in Pug pages
GitOrigin-RevId: 97e4d3ba70a4c95bed2c9f52e66038911625613d
2025-06-23 08:05:06 +00:00
David
edf4fdda50
Merge pull request #26491 from overleaf/dp-move-synctex
...
Move synctex controls lower to account for breadcrumbs in new editor
GitOrigin-RevId: 78ae0f6f1eb1384b8b3014ba4d1a0565ed3fd452
2025-06-20 08:05:16 +00:00
David
6e30a1a32d
Merge pull request #26527 from overleaf/dp-errors-notification
...
Add promo for new error logs
GitOrigin-RevId: 68ce79653484dc018be302d753c572c39864c723
2025-06-20 08:05:11 +00:00
Rebeka Dekany
8423829714
Migrate subscription related pages to Bootstrap 5 ( #26372 )
...
* Enable Bootstrap 5 for the subscription error pages
* Override contact modal on the plans page
* Convert AI Assist related styles to CSS
* Extend single layout-website-redesign.pug template for both Bootstrap 3 and 5
* Formatting to tab indentation
* Add the switcher for AI Assist
* Fix translations in heading
GitOrigin-RevId: 54ddc35602831f1ec1fa83c9f67a091eefda7a77
2025-06-19 08:05:05 +00:00
David
a559cbb590
Merge pull request #26493 from overleaf/dp-raw-logs
...
Improvements to raw logs log entry ui in new editor
GitOrigin-RevId: 516094fadfa4db7e82431c91b766dbe7e378b4a7
2025-06-18 08:06:33 +00:00
David
89937d9635
Merge pull request #26487 from overleaf/dp-error-log-clickbox
...
Expand clickable area of log header in new editor
GitOrigin-RevId: dbb24ea84d04b41ce779f0490b34d51f44164f9e
2025-06-18 08:06:03 +00:00
David
4e03e0fbe1
Merge pull request #26468 from overleaf/dp-error-colors
...
Small style updates to new error logs
GitOrigin-RevId: fdfe7489bc87733b065d08c77353dce9ab940fc2
2025-06-18 08:05:53 +00:00
David
39b4aed85f
Merge pull request #26479 from overleaf/dp-synctex
...
Add synctex buttons to new editor
GitOrigin-RevId: 7790c848f96d9b12d95f2f01c5048da2ea17d8b4
2025-06-18 08:05:33 +00:00
Tim Down
6bde3acc62
Merge pull request #25973 from overleaf/td-restricted-home-link
...
Use a single link for home link in restricted page
GitOrigin-RevId: 0220116c89845ad7704fb446e41abf99cfff3b45
2025-06-17 08:05:18 +00:00
Domagoj Kriskovic
b0c5d6fc5a
Update font size and spacing in AI assist part of plans page ( #26437 )
...
GitOrigin-RevId: 2b0e3b68f73e72ef1024db9c1088d20b973f6245
2025-06-16 08:06:18 +00:00
Rebeka Dekany
0ac2ddd686
Migrate onboarding/bonus/beta program templates to Bootstrap 5 ( #26344 )
...
* Migrate the Try Premium for free page to Bootstrap 5
* Migrate the Overleaf Beta Program page to Bootstrap 5
* Fix buttons alignment on smaller screen size
* Migrate the Overleaf Bonus Program page to Bootstrap 5
GitOrigin-RevId: 811db783af6a86ab472aae95e075bfa301786a31
2025-06-16 08:06:14 +00:00
Davinder Singh
227f035c2e
Merge pull request #26358 from overleaf/ds-bs5-customer-story-cern
...
[B2C] MIgrating CERN customer story page to Bootstrap 5
GitOrigin-RevId: dcffa5117c66438caeef3793e7f6a87055371f91
2025-06-13 08:07:40 +00:00
Davinder Singh
08ea0f270b
Merge pull request #26268 from overleaf/ds-cms-bs5-customer-story-layout-2
...
[B2C] Bootstrap 5 migration of Customer story layout
GitOrigin-RevId: 6156d69f24be4818e68d044e44539ec3fc8b2595
2025-06-13 08:07:35 +00:00
Antoine Clausse
5c7bef31ca
[web] Fix donut chart in non-commons uni portal pages ( #26379 )
...
* Revert me: show fake data for donut chart
* Re-add `nvd3` styles in BS3
* Revert "Revert me: show fake data for donut chart"
This reverts commit b93e2aa5b0838571a5c4d96e85483b3d029038c7.
* Prettierignore nvd3.less
GitOrigin-RevId: 90702447244e7a2ddac495e9203c16c6bfc17bb0
2025-06-13 08:07:07 +00:00
Domagoj Kriskovic
fc050983c9
AI assist section for plans page ( #26187 )
...
* AI assist plans section
* fix merge issues, add tests
* translate img alt
* startInterval only if there are images found
* update casing for TeXGPT
* update mobile price font
* small design tweaks
GitOrigin-RevId: 87d993bb5da1929f99ab3b4721316961d78a46f5
2025-06-13 08:07:02 +00:00
Rebeka Dekany
d2e784e11c
Remove .text-centered and use .text-center instead ( #26217 )
...
GitOrigin-RevId: 75774d877e3d513574818afc517be815cb7201ae
2025-06-13 08:05:19 +00:00
David
72ff927a52
Merge pull request #26311 from overleaf/dp-auto-compile-failure
...
Add a code check banner to the new editor
GitOrigin-RevId: 6ee01d8379247824f4ec0684809ad432c4617c96
2025-06-12 08:05:35 +00:00
Antoine Clausse
ab19b01d43
[web] Migrate metrics module Pug files to Bootstrap 5 (2) ( #26199 )
...
* Reapply "[web] Migrate metrics module Pug files to Bootstrap 5 (#25745 )"
This reverts commit 0962383998f29313cc1fa33b98255a38896738a0.
* Remove foot-scripts from metricsApp.pug
* Fix loading-overlay position
* Hide carets on print display
* Fix Dropdown
* Fix Tooltips
GitOrigin-RevId: 754d9a004f7b476578ee20565203aef98b08bbf4
2025-06-12 08:05:16 +00:00
Antoine Clausse
b3dc0097fd
Merge pull request #26188 from overleaf/ac-bs5-fix-redundant-carets
...
[web] Fix redundant carets in BS5 marketing pages
GitOrigin-RevId: 479687d982db23e4f5f2efcc3f5f39bb78f0eb24
2025-06-12 08:05:11 +00:00
Antoine Clausse
6a951e2ff0
[web] Migrate general Pug pages to BS5 (2) ( #26121 )
...
* Reapply "[web] Migrate general Pug pages to BS5 (#25937 )"
This reverts commit c0afd7db2dde6a051043ab3e85a969c1eeb7d6a3.
* Fixup layouts in `404` and `closed` pages
Oversight from https://github.com/overleaf/internal/pull/25937
* Use `.container-custom-sm` and `.container-custom-md` instead of inconsistent page widths
* Copy error-pages.less
* Convert error-pages.lss to SCSS
* Revert changes to pug files
* Nest CSS in `.error-container` so nothing leaks to other pages
* Remove `font-family-serif`
* Use CSS variables
* Remove `padding: 0` from `.full-height`: it breaks the layout in BS5
* Fix error-actions buttons
* Revert changes to .container-custom...
* Update services/web/app/views/external/planned_maintenance.pug
Co-authored-by: Rebeka Dekany <50901361+rebekadekany@users.noreply.github.com >
* Update services/web/app/views/general/closed.pug
Co-authored-by: Rebeka Dekany <50901361+rebekadekany@users.noreply.github.com >
---------
Co-authored-by: Rebeka Dekany <50901361+rebekadekany@users.noreply.github.com >
GitOrigin-RevId: 313f04782a72fae7cc66d36f9d6467bad135fd60
2025-06-12 08:05:06 +00:00
Mathias Jakobsen
0397b02214
Merge pull request #26221 from overleaf/mj-history-dark-mode-entries
...
[web] Editor redesign: Add dark mode to history entries
GitOrigin-RevId: 16c9743bdee85dc3825ce6e9901a0107956205ca
2025-06-11 08:07:12 +00:00
Mathias Jakobsen
7c23655c79
Merge pull request #26177 from overleaf/mj-ide-history-file-tree
...
[web] Editor redesign: Update history view file tree
GitOrigin-RevId: bb0fe871837ffac6e1af6c18c7c1ae651dee7f81
2025-06-11 08:07:07 +00:00
Davinder Singh
312664bd2d
Merge pull request #26265 from overleaf/ds-cms-bs5-customer-stories-2
...
[B2C] Bootstrap 5 migration of Customer stories page
GitOrigin-RevId: cca0d00412ab4ec5da15e26e4e7eb3c40de9e47c
2025-06-11 08:05:14 +00:00
Davinder Singh
86626ca44e
Merge pull request #25856 from overleaf/ds-cms-bs5-migration-universities-2
...
[B2C] Bootstrap 5 migration of Universities page
GitOrigin-RevId: b069c04131531e9f9774a9a53aaa53858ba568c7
2025-06-10 08:06:00 +00:00
Davinder Singh
45c6ce2219
Merge pull request #25842 from overleaf/ds-cms-bs5-migration-enterprises-2
...
[B2C] Bootstrap 5 migration of Enterprises page
GitOrigin-RevId: 63c4095ddb2ee688bc1780883b86f5a994b262c0
2025-06-10 08:05:55 +00:00
David
ff63215d73
Merge pull request #26155 from overleaf/dp-content-info
...
Add content-info and content-info-dark to standard colours and use in editor redesign logs
GitOrigin-RevId: 40c026a9ccfe511cab2bf4e28fbfbed7cf218642
2025-06-10 08:05:51 +00:00
Rebeka Dekany
24e12bfbd4
Migrate institutional account linking pages to Bootstrap 5 ( #25900 )
...
GitOrigin-RevId: 75734bdbde52e90305ae759789acaf4203ec49b4
2025-06-06 08:05:57 +00:00
Antoine Clausse
11e410c9c0
Merge pull request #26163 from overleaf/revert-25745-ac-bs5-metrics-module
...
Revert "[web] Migrate metrics module Pug files to Bootstrap 5 (#25745 )"
GitOrigin-RevId: b97eecc2232f56833391fb789902f9a85936c365
2025-06-05 08:06:16 +00:00
David
a8a21e05af
Merge pull request #26100 from overleaf/dp-compile-timeout-paywall
...
Add compile timeout paywall to new editor
GitOrigin-RevId: 9742ae67b4103c72cc9d87852801ae8751f85d6d
2025-06-05 08:05:20 +00:00
David
db98f5132b
Merge pull request #25939 from overleaf/dp-error-logs
...
Update error logs designs for new editor
GitOrigin-RevId: 0de3a54446a0ff114a1debb7b5f274d3a8f19c42
2025-06-05 08:05:11 +00:00
Antoine Clausse
edacb9ec0b
Merge pull request #26111 from overleaf/revert-25937-ac-bs5-general-pug-pages
...
Revert "[web] Migrate general Pug pages to BS5"
GitOrigin-RevId: fcc42ee28004aa55c09ecbd5f5e96c6067e717e9
2025-06-04 08:07:07 +00:00
Antoine Clausse
2226594ade
[web] Migrate 4 simple user pages to BS5 ( #25947 )
...
* Migrate email-preferences.pug to BS5
https://www.dev-overleaf.com/user/email-preferences
* Migrate sessions.pug to BS5
https://www.dev-overleaf.com/user/sessions
* Migrate one_time_login.pug to BS5
https://www.dev-overleaf.com/read-only/one-time-login
* Fix positions in back-to-btns mixin
* Migrate accountSuspended.pug to BS5
https://www.dev-overleaf.com/account-suspended
* Set max-width of 400px in account-suspended page
* Fix column widths in sessions.pug
GitOrigin-RevId: 8ec6100fb230cf532049fcc9aba7c00def20ea0e
2025-06-04 08:06:40 +00:00
Antoine Clausse
a210a7b14d
[web] Migrate general Pug pages to BS5 ( #25937 )
...
* Revert me! Temporarily update code to test updates
* Update layout-no-js.pug to use BS5
* Migrate pages to BS5
* Revert "Revert me! Temporarily update code to test updates"
This reverts commit 03d980939dcbdc3f73ddf1e673acbc3fbfdfe2ec.
* Use `.error-container` class instead of BS5 utility
* Fix breakbpoints
* Use `.error-container` instead of utility class
GitOrigin-RevId: fd39c4f7278f175bbdeee24826f7a2226b1d7c70
2025-06-04 08:06:36 +00:00
Antoine Clausse
397016744e
[web] Migrate metrics module Pug files to Bootstrap 5 ( #25745 )
...
* Remove `bootstrap5PageStatus = 'disabled'`
* Update from 'col-xs-' to 'col-'
* Rename LESS files to SCSS
* Rename local vars
* Refactor color variables to use SCSS variables in stylesheets
* Remove unused `.superscript`
It was added in 6696ffdd50
* Remove -moz and -webkit properties
* Remove unused(?) `.hub-circle img`
* Fix selector specificity for calendar display in daterange-picker
* Fix space/tab indents
* Fixup btn-link classes: fixes some borders
* Add support for svg.nvd3-iddle alongside svg.nvd3-svg in styles
* Add dropdown-item classes (improves styles)
* Replace `data-toggle` by `data-bs-toggle`
* Fixup table: remove .card class, add scope="col", add tbody
* Update dropdown caret icon
* Update icons to material symbols
* Remove green color override for links
* Remove/rearrange CSS unrelated to metrics module
* Add space after "by" in lags-container (by Day/Week/Month)
* Fix SCSS linting
* Re-add CSS that belongs in portals module
* Use `layout-react`
* Put table in Card. It still overflows but looks slightly better
* Fix columns breakbpoints
* Revert "Use `layout-react`"
This reverts commit a9e0d8f5c19d1dfd7417bf67b90799ad199a5913.
* Use css variables, use breakpoint mixins
* Add `.py-0` on subscriptions table card, so overflows appear less bad
GitOrigin-RevId: 55295ad76c112609baf43de4aa606d0c3da7a91f
2025-06-04 08:06:27 +00:00
Mathias Jakobsen
393e738ce6
Merge pull request #25978 from overleaf/mj-rail-active-indicator-overflow
...
[web] Avoid showing active rail indicator overflow
GitOrigin-RevId: a81d97bde6dfa22102374f13b8d372d61e08180e
2025-05-30 08:05:23 +00:00
Mathias Jakobsen
f40eb50264
Merge pull request #25987 from overleaf/mj-ide-review-panel-overview
...
[web] Editor redesign: Align review panel overview to top
GitOrigin-RevId: d713d07b1e4eba76164fd29bce696288cca1d63c
2025-05-30 08:05:14 +00:00
David
28c5d777a4
Merge pull request #25846 from overleaf/dp-themed-style-variables
...
Create themed colour variables and use them in new editor rail
GitOrigin-RevId: 48719f1b29170bcb95d34ecd538554bdf4fad2bb
2025-05-30 08:05:05 +00:00
Rebeka Dekany
9f821b4cfa
Add landmark for the cookie banner and update its links color ( #25823 )
...
* Update cookie banner link color
* Add landmark for the cookie banner
GitOrigin-RevId: 9500cdfd7ddacbc2442680ed477ca1ac793720f7
2025-05-29 08:05:42 +00:00
Rebeka Dekany
c8d4b644bf
Update the Labs button's content and border colour ( #25942 )
...
GitOrigin-RevId: 36de10a13ff5d8721ffcac25c5c002fe25f7a125
2025-05-29 08:05:37 +00:00
David
43563158d3
Merge pull request #25779 from overleaf/dp-recompile-button
...
Update Recompile button to match figma designs
GitOrigin-RevId: c3614fe2e621a64eb35dd4989b86c68a89bea342
2025-05-28 08:04:53 +00:00
Mathias Jakobsen
6bb074eec3
Merge pull request #25836 from overleaf/mj-ide-settings-padding
...
[web] Add border padding to rail to reduce link text overlap
GitOrigin-RevId: f0a49b51dccb6618ca991f2074845796f2b95933
2025-05-23 08:06:03 +00:00